  • Describe Old Major. Who does he represent from history in the Russian Revolution? (ch 1 & political allegory)
    He was a stout pig with a wise and benevolent appearance. He was highly regarded on the farm. He represents Lenin, whose ideas inspired the rebellion
  • Describe Boxer. Who does he represent from history in the Russian Revolution? (ch 1 & political allegory)
    An enormous cart-horse. Not very intelligent, but respected for his strength and steadiness. He represents the working class, loyal & hardworking, but exploited
  • For what purpose did Major call the meeting of the animals? (ch. 1)
    He calls for a rebellion against humans, who have oppressed the animals for too long. Get rid of man, and the procuce of their labor would be their own.
